With 966 people, ZIP 48856 is a ZIP code in Gratiot County. 11% of adults hold a bachelor's degree, below the 36% national rate. That is roughly 44% ahead of the Gratiot County median. Median home value sits at $183,300. Renters pay $717 a month at the median. The foreign-born share is 4%. Among the 14 ZIP codes in Gratiot County, 48856 ranks 1st by median household income.
